Important Considerations Before Buying a Flat in Lahore
Before buying a flat in Lahore, it’s important to consider several key factors that will influence your decision. These factors can ensure that you make a well-informed purchase that meets both your lifestyle needs and financial goals.
1. Location of the Flat
Location is one of the most critical factors to consider when buying a flat. Lahore is a vast city with diverse neighborhoods, each offering different advantages. Established areas like DHA, Gulberg, and Model Town offer premium residential flats with a higher standard of living, while emerging areas such as Bahria Town, Johar Town, and Wapda Town provide more affordable options with great growth potential.
When choosing a location, consider proximity to your workplace, family, transportation hubs, schools, and recreational spots. Also, ensure the area is well-connected by road and public transportation to save time on daily commuting.
2. Size and Layout of the Flat
Flats in Lahore come in various sizes and layouts, ranging from compact studio apartments to spacious multi-bedroom units. It’s essential to assess your space requirements before making a decision. A family may require a larger apartment with multiple bedrooms, whereas a single person or couple might be more suited to a smaller unit.
Additionally, check the floor plan and the apartment’s interior layout. A well-designed flat that optimizes space can offer a more comfortable and functional living experience. Look for open spaces, proper ventilation, and natural light.

4. Legal and Documentation Aspects
Before making any purchase, it is vital to ensure that the flat you’re interested in is free from legal disputes. Verify that the property has clear ownership documentation and that the land on which it is built is properly registered. Many apartment complexes are built with the necessary permits and compliance with building codes, but it is always a good idea to consult a lawyer or real estate expert to ensure the property is legitimate.
Also, ask for the layout approval and the building’s no-objection certificate (NOC), as these documents are essential for the legality of the project.

6. Financing and Affordability
Buying a flat is a major financial commitment. Consider your budget and explore different financing options available, including bank loans or home financing schemes. Ensure you understand the terms of the financing, including the interest rate, tenure, and monthly installments.
Additionally, take into account any maintenance fees, property taxes, and utilities that may be associated with owning a flat. It’s important to calculate these expenses as part of your overall budget to avoid any financial strain down the road.
